Subject: Contract run — Helmsgate to Ardwick office

Hi dispatch,

Quick one for tomorrow. The signed Perrow-Vantine contracts are boxed and sitting in the warehouse cage, labelled in red. They need to go from the Helmsgate office over to Ardwick before noon — legal's waiting on them. Please use the sealed pouch, not the usual satchels, and get a signature at both ends. Tomas will hand the box to the courier personally. The confidential hand-over instruction for the courier is below.

Cheers,
Rena

courier memo of yajef-bajep: the frawyn jordor courier leaves the norwyn ledger at gate 2781 under passcode 330769

Subject: DR Drill — Incremental Rebuild Pipeline

Team,

Next Thursday we run the disaster-recovery drill for the Lanternfall static site's incremental rebuild system. We will simulate loss of the build cache and restore from the cold snapshot. Future maintainers should note the restore tool prompts for credentials; unlock the snapshot archive with the passphrase below.

vault phrase of yajef-yadup = ulawyn-isteth-briwyn-istax

### Account Recovery — Wiki RBAC

When a Pellworth Wiki admin account is locked, confirm the requester holds the Steward role in the Garnet access registry before proceeding. Revoke all session tokens, reassign role bindings from the break-glass group, and document the change for audit. To complete the reset, enter the recovery passphrase listed directly below.

vault phrase of tagag-fawef = lammir-ulaiel-oliax-belox-eliox-ulaok-gilael-norys-holox-fenir

Memo — loan pieces heading out. Quick heads-up: the five ceramics we've had on loan from the Pellbrook Trust are going back this Thursday. They're crated up in the store room, condition photos done, and Ines has signed off the paperwork. Corvane Transit is collecting at half nine, so please keep the loading bay clear from nine onwards. Coffee's on me if it all goes smoothly. The courier hand-over instruction sits just below:

drop instructions, bahif-bahip: the norax feniel courier leaves the drumir kaseth rusir ledger at gate 1983 under passcode 849948